Understanding the Basics of Pasta Boiling
Before we dive into the specifics of boiling time, it’s essential to understand the basic principles of pasta cooking. Pasta is typically made from a mixture of flour, water, and sometimes eggs. The type of flour used, the ratio of flour to water, and the presence of eggs can all affect the cooking time and texture of the pasta. When you boil pasta, the heat causes the starches on the surface of the pasta to gelatinize, creating a sticky coating. As the pasta continues to cook, the starches absorb water, causing the pasta to swell and become tender.

Factors That Affect Boiling Time
A number of factors can affect the boiling time of pasta, including the type of pasta, its shape and size, the altitude, and the desired level of doneness. Thicker pasta shapes tend to take longer to cook than thinner shapes, while larger pasta shapes take longer to cook than smaller shapes. The altitude at which you’re cooking can also affect the boiling time, as water boils at a lower temperature at higher elevations. Finally, the desired level of doneness can also impact the boiling time, with al dente pasta requiring a shorter cooking time than fully cooked pasta.

What is the significance of using a large pot when boiling pasta?
Using a large pot when boiling pasta is crucial for achieving perfectly cooked pasta. A large pot provides ample space for the pasta to move freely, allowing for even cooking and preventing the pasta from becoming tangled or stuck together. Additionally, a large pot enables you to use a sufficient amount of water, typically 4-6 quarts for every pound of pasta, which helps to prevent the pasta from becoming sticky or mushy. This generous water ratio also allows for the starches released by the pasta to be diluted, reducing the likelihood of the pasta becoming sticky or clumping together.
A large pot also provides better heat distribution, ensuring that the water remains at a consistent boil throughout the cooking process. This is particularly important for longer, thicker pasta shapes, which require more time to cook through. When using a smaller pot, the water may not be able to maintain a consistent boil, resulting in uneven cooking and potentially undercooked or overcooked pasta. Furthermore, a large pot makes it easier to stir and monitor the pasta during cooking, allowing you to make adjustments as needed to achieve the perfect texture.

Can I cook pasta in advance and reheat it, and if so, how?
Yes, you can cook pasta in advance and reheat it, but it’s crucial to follow some guidelines to maintain the texture and flavor. The best way to cook pasta in advance is to undercook it slightly, then rinse it under cold running water to stop the cooking process. This helps to prevent the pasta from becoming mushy or sticky when reheated. You can then store the cooked pasta in an airtight container in the refrigerator for up to 2 days or freeze it for later use.
To reheat cooked pasta, you can simply toss it with your desired sauce and heat it through in a pan or in the microwave. If you’re reheating frozen pasta, it’s best to thaw it first by leaving it in the refrigerator overnight or by submerging it in cold water. Then, you can reheat the pasta as usual, being careful not to overcook it. Another option is to reheat the pasta in the oven, topped with cheese or other ingredients, to create a crispy, golden-brown topping.
